In addition, technical and non-technical people in … WebFlowcharts typically use the following main symbols: A process step, usually called an activity, is denoted as a rectangular box. A decision is usually denoted as a diamond. A flowchart is described as "cross-functional" when the chart is divided into different vertical or horizontal parts, to describe the control of different organizational units. prime numbers between 1 and 40
